WebThe cost of real moonshine varies greatly depending on its quality, origin and the method used to produce it. Generally, you can expect to pay anywhere from $15 to $50 for a pint-size mason jar of moonshine, or around $100 or more per gallon. For instance, Midnight Moon brand moonshine sells versions that range from … ons 2022 agendaWebYes, the show Moonshiners is indeed real. It is a documentary series that explores the life of illicit moonshine makers in the Appalachian region of the United States. The series has been airing on the Discovery channel since 2011 and follows people who brew, transport and sell moonshine illegally. ons 2020 population
